The cells of an excel sheet exported from tally not displaying its contents fully on the formula bar which is why i'm unable o apply filter on those cells.E.g- 500.00 Dr is only showing 500.00 in formula bar and i need to filter aside the Dr's and Cr's separately.Please help..

Presumably the Dr and Cr displayed are the result of the cell formatting.

If so, assuming that the Dr values are positive and the Cr values are negative, to filter the Dr's :

  • Select the column
  • Click "Data" tab.
  • Click "Filter" on the Ribbon.
  • Click black triangle in filter cell
  • Select "Number Filters"
  • Click "Greater Than..."
  • Type 0 (zero)
  • Click OK
